Historic Site Manager III

Summary:
Responsible for the operation, interpretation, management, and administration of a major historic, natural, or prehistoric site and/or museum as well as overseeing the operations and maintenance of smaller sites.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Responsible for the operation, interpretation, and maintenance of the site; preparation and submission of daily and monthly reports and records as required; purchases, inventory, and receipts of a sales operation; maintenance of equipment; maintenance of buildings and grounds; security of Society property; community and public relations; interpretation of the site to visitors; and some research on the site.
  • Deals extensively with all aspects of a large site's operation including long-range planning and community relations.
  • The primary site managed is large and has several components that may include retail and marketing initiatives.
  • Management duties include nearby staffed and unstaffed sites.
  • Support and coordinate event and program planning.
  • Other duties as assigned.

Supervisory Responsibilities:
Responsible for supervising all site personnel.

Qualifications:
To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to perform each essential duty satisfactorily. The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skill, and/or ability required. Reasonable accommodations may be made to enable individuals with disabilities to perform the essential functions.

Education and/or Experience:
A bachelor's degree in interpretation, management, park management, museum management or an area related to the site, or four years experience in interpretation and management, or an equivalent combination of training and work experience. Plus a culmination of supervisory, retail, community relations, and finance management experience to total ten or more years.

Language Skills:
Ability to communicate to the public and to work effectively in the community.

Mathematical Skills:
Requires skills at the level needed to prepare and report records of purchases, receipts of sales, inventory, etc.

Technical Skills:
Some sites may require knowledge of audio/visual and computer technology.

Reasoning Ability:
Ability to manage many aspects of site operation and planning at the same time.

Physical Demands:
Prolonged walking or standing, bending, stooping, and reaching. Requires eye-hand coordination in utilizing powered equipment, tools, or office equipment. Requires normal range of hearing and eye-sight to record, prepare and communicate appropriate reports. Requires working outdoors in all types of conditions. Requires frequent lifting of up to 75 pounds. Requires exposure to chemicals and toxic substances. Ability to work under high stress conditions keeping irregular hours.

Work Environment:
On-site work environment. Occasional evening and frequent weekend work. Involves frequent contact with staff and public. Contact may involve dealing with angry or upset people. Occasional work in heat, cold, wetness, dust, rain, or snow.
